Product
This product was designed as a part of the OGO program for AT&T Wireless (USA). The project began in November 2003, and 3 prototyping stages were accomplished by July 2004. The last set of 15 prototypes was delivered to the client for marketing studies. |
Features:
- GSM/GPRS communicator for kids and teenagers
- 3-band 850/1800/1900MHz
- Class 2 Bluetooth ver.1.2
- Embedded antennas
- 240x160 CSTN reflective LCD with LED frontlight
- ARM7 CPU (Samsung S344BOX)
- 32MB SDRAM
- 32MB nand Flash
- 800mAh Li-Ion battery
- 2.5mm audio jack for handsfree headset
- Rocker wheel for easy navigation
- QWERTY keypad with LED backlight (rubber+metal domes)
- "Free-stop" hinge to fix the LCD in any position
- "Cool" design for kids and teenagers
- Instant messaging via GPRS (ICQ, Yahoo IM)
- Organizer
- Tancher OS (special OS for portable devices)
- Vibratormotor
- Loud speaker with polyphonic ringtones
- RGB status LED
- Optics sensor for backlight intensity tracking
- Low BOM cost
- Overall size 97x83x26mm
